A plastic surgeon known for his work on high-profile celeb clients has died in an automobile crash on Pacific Coast Highway, reports KTLA. Dr. Frank Ryan, 50, was in his Jeep Wrangler when the vehicle "went off PCH at Deer Creek Rd. in Ventura County around 4:30 p.m. Monday and landed on a rocky embankment."Ryan was discovered by some state lifeguards traveling on PCH. He was lying by the road suffering from head injuries. The lifeguards "rendered aid until fire paramedics arrived," but Ryan was declared dead shortly after.

Right before the accident Ryan used Twitter to share his enthusiasm about hiking "to the top of the giant sand dune on the pch west of malibu" after passing by the site for 25 years and never stopping. He also snapped a pic of his dog, Jill, perched on the dune looking at the beach. During the accident Jill was ejected from the Jeep and was found swimming in the ocean, suffering from a broken leg.

The doctor and his clientele were featured frequently on programs like The Insider, Good Morning America, E! News, Access Hollywood, and Good Day L.A. He performed surgery on celebs like Gene Simmons, Shauna Sand, Vince Neil and Adrianne Curry, though recently he was best known for transforming The Hills starlet Heidi Montag.
